Mogas tax questions
I am almost ready to put mogas in my M7. It is all STC for it. I searched the old threads on this and didn’t see the answer I am looking for. In Oregon has anyone gone through the process, or know about the process for getting the road tax off? Am I supposed to do some type of gov paper work and pay airplane gas tax? I want to do right by the gov. Cheers…Rob

Find a local AG pilot if you can. They don't pay the taxes and would know how to get the fuel without taxes. I used to get gas years ago for the farm and didn't pay taxes, bought the fuel in bulk from the distributor and had my own tank. I think it will turn out that you will have to get the fuel from a Jobber, I think they are called. Maybe you can get it in as small as 55 gl. drums?
Call your local Jobber or distributor and ask.
